## Building Access — Spares Room (Hullbrook Annex)

Contractors: the spare hardware room is down the east corridor on the ground floor, third door on the left. Sign in at the front desk first and grab a visitor lanyard. Anything you take out, jot it in the blue logbook — yes, even the little stuff. The door self-locks, so don't wedge it. To get in, punch in the code below.

staff pass of hagug-taguf = bdg-HJ-9

**Changelog — LockerLoop access flow, v2.8**

Welcome, new folks! We changed some defaults in the laundry-locker unlock flow: one-time codes now expire faster, the grace period for re-opening a locker after pickup got shorter, and offline unlock is disabled out of the box. Raised a few support tickets, all resolved. The new defaults are listed here.

config for bahop-baduf:
[kasion]
team = lamath
access_code = ac_d807e5
host = kasion.paliqcloud.corp
port = 4000
owner = julix.tamvan
peer = frair.qorvelsoft.local

Welcome to the Brindlewick platform team. You'll mostly work on Queuemaster, our queue-depth autoscaler. It polls depth every ten seconds and scales workers between two and forty replicas. Config lives in the scaler repo; changes deploy via the standard pipeline. If the autoscaler's control account locks out after failed syncs, you'll need the recovery passphrase, which appears below.

strongbox words: lammir-ulaath-oliwyn-oliwyn

Welcome aboard. The address autocomplete on our checkout flow is a third-party widget from Quillhaven Systems, embedded via their Fieldglide SDK. We do not modify the widget source; all configuration happens through their dashboard, and our contract limits us to two production keys. Renewal falls in the third quarter, so flag any reliability issues early — they factor into negotiations. Outages, quota bumps, and billing disputes all go through their partner desk. Direct all correspondence to the address below.

escalation mailbox, kaweg-kahif: druwyn.sordor@nelvroworks.corp